Subject[RFC 6/8] ARM64: Handle TRAP_HWBRKPT for user mode as well
Date
uprobe registers a handler at step_hook. So, single_step_handler now
checks for user mode as well if there is a valid hook.

Signed-off-by: Pratyush Anand <panand@redhat.com>
---
arch/arm64/kernel/debug-monitors.c | 6 +++---
1 file changed, 3 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)

diff --git a/arch/arm64/kernel/debug-monitors.c b/arch/arm64/kernel/debug-monitors.c
index b056369fd47d..2676b8655241 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/kernel/debug-monitors.c
+++ b/arch/arm64/kernel/debug-monitors.c
@@ -236,6 +236,9 @@ static int single_step_handler(unsigned long addr, unsigned int esr,
if (!reinstall_suspended_bps(regs))
return 0;

+ if (call_step_hook(regs, esr) == DBG_HOOK_HANDLED)
+ return 0;
+
if (user_mode(regs)) {
info.si_signo = SIGTRAP;
info.si_errno = 0;
@@ -251,9 +254,6 @@ static int single_step_handler(unsigned long addr, unsigned int esr,
*/
user_rewind_single_step(current);
} else {
- if (call_step_hook(regs, esr) == DBG_HOOK_HANDLED)
- return 0;
-
pr_warning("Unexpected kernel single-step exception at EL1\n");
/*
* Re-enable stepping since we know that we will be
--
2.1.0
